The range and utility of DABAL-Me3 couplings of methyl esters and free carboxylic acids with primary and secondary amines under a variety of conditions (reflux, sealed tube, microwave) has been compared for a significant range of coupling partners of relevance to the preparation of amides of interest in pharmaceutical chemistry. Commercial microwave reactors promote the fastest couplings and allow the use of significantly sterically hindered amines (primary and secondary) and carboxylic acids derivatives. The influence of microwave energy on the reaction system was shown to be typically related to thermal effects (over-pressuring and superheating).  相似文献

Pinnatoxin H was isolated from a culture of the dinoflagellate Vulcanodinium rugosum isolated from the South China Sea. The structure of pinnatoxin H was elucidated by LC–MS/MS and NMR spectroscopy. It was found to have the same macrocyclic structure and substituents as pinnatoxins D, E and F, but the side chain on the cyclohexenyl ring was an ethenyl group, as found in pinnatoxin G and portimine. The observation that this strain of V. rugosum produced only pinnatoxin H and portimine is consistent with previous findings that the profile of pinnatoxins can vary significantly among strains. The acute toxicity of pinnatoxin H to mice was 67 μg/kg (intraperitoneal) and 163 μg/kg (gavage).  相似文献

We report a new quantum cryptographic system involving single sideband detection and allowing an implementation of the BB84 protocol. The transmitted bits are reliably coded by the phase of a high frequency modulating signal. The principle of operation is described in terms of both classical and quantum optics. The method has been demonstrated experimentally at 1 550 nm using compact and conventional device technology. Single photon interference has been obtained with a fringe visibility greater than 98%, indicating that the system can be used in view of quantum key distribution potentially beyond 50-km-long standard single-mode fiber. Resume All semigroups considered are finite. The semigroup C is by definition combinatorial (or group free or aperiodic) iff the maximal subgroups of C are singletons. Let S2oS1 denote the wreath product of S1 by S2, so P1: S2oS1 → S1 with P1 the projection surmorphism. S<T, read S divides T, iff S is a homomorphic image of a subsemigroup of T. In this paper we give necessary and sufficient conditions in terms of a homomorphic image of S (resp. a subsemigroup of S) so that S<GoC (resp. S<CoG), with C a combinatorial semigroup and G a group. Multi‐shot pulse‐shape measurements of trains of ultrashort pulses with unstable pulse shapes are studied. Measurement techniques considered include spectral‐phase interferometry for direct electric‐field reconstruction (SPIDER), second harmonic generation frequency‐resolved optical gating (FROG), polarization gate FROG, and cross‐correlation FROG. An analytical calculation and simulations show that SPIDER cannot see unstable pulse‐shape components and only measures the coherent artifact. Further, the presence of this instability cannot be distinguished from benign misalignment effects in SPIDER. FROG methods yield a better, although necessarily rough, estimate of the pulse shape and also indicate instability by exhibiting disagreement between measured and retrieved traces. Only good agreement between measured and retrieved FROG traces or 100% SPIDER fringe visibility guarantees a stable pulse train.  相似文献

Exposure to sunlight, specifically the ultraviolet radiation, has both positive and negative health effects. Maximizing the benefits (vitamin D synthesis) while minimizing the damage is a multifaceted problem in which many of the elements are poorly quantified. Here we show how rigorously conducted large sample size laboratory studies of the effect of ultraviolet radiation dose on vitamin D status can be applied to real-life situations. This was achieved by modeling the radiation incident on different surfaces for different solar locations, and equating with the controlled exposures in the laboratory studies. Results from both model and experimental data show that relatively short exposures of a modest amount of unprotected skin to summer sunlight in northern climes, on a regular basis during lunchtime hours, increases vitamin D to sufficiency status (≥20 ng mL(-1) ) in the white Caucasian population. While both sun exposure conditions and human skin responses are variable in real life, these quantitative findings provide a guide for authorities devising sunlight exposure recommendations.  相似文献

Radiolabelled free radicals were formed by the addition of muonium--a radioactive hydrogen atom with a positive muon as its nucleus--to benzene, toluene and benzaldehyde, as sorbed in porous carbon. The activation parameters associated with their reorientational motion were measured using longitudinal-field muon spin relaxation (LF-MuSRx). Two distinct sorbed fractions were detected in each sample, characterised by molecular reorientational activation energies of 5.9/25.8 kJ/mol for benzene, 2.5/5.9 kJ/mol for toluene and 2.9/11.5 kJ/mol for benzaldehyde.  相似文献

In this Note, we make explicit the limit law of the renormalized supercritical branching random walk, giving credit to a conjecture formulated in Barral et al. (2012) [5] for a continuous analogue of the branching random walk. Also, in the case of a branching random walk on a homogeneous tree, we express the law of the corresponding limiting renormalized Gibbs measures, confirming, in this discrete model, conjectures formulated by physicists (Derrida and Spohn, 1988 [9]) about the Poisson–Dirichlet nature of the jumps in the limit, and precising the conjecture by giving the spatial distribution of these jumps.  相似文献
